Town of Palisade

Closed
175 E 3rd St
Palisade, CO 81526

Town of Palisade is a local government entity situated in Palisade, CO, dedicated to serving and representing the community.

With a focus on providing essential services and maintaining the town's infrastructure, Town of Palisade works to enhance the quality of life for its residents.

Generated from their business information

Own this business?
See a problem?

You might also like

United StatesColoradoPalisadeTown of Palisade